Snap Inc (SNAP) PT Lowered to $15 at Cantor Fitzgerald Following 2Q
August 14, 2017 7:47 AM EDTCantor Fitzgerald lowered its price target on Snap Inc (NYSE: SNAP) to $15.00 (from $17.00) while maintaining a Neutral rating following the company's 2Q release. Both DAUs and ARPU came in below consensus expectations, causing revenue and EBITDA to miss by 2.4%/5.3% respectively. Cantor updated 2017 EPS estimates to $(2.60) from $(2.20), and... More
